ASTANA. KAZINFORM - Kazakh-Chinese project on building the Kerbulak hydroelectric power station on the Ili River will balance peak loads of southern Kazakhstan, said the Board Chairman of "Samruk-Kazyna" National Welfare Fund Umirzak Shukeyev at the Kazakh-Chinese Business Council with the participation of heads of governments of the two states.

This was reported in the press release of the Fund "Samruk-Kazyna". Co-Chair of the Board, Chairman of the Board of Samruk-Kazyna U.Shukeyev emphasized the practical significance of the round table. He stressed that the first meeting in this format with government officials, large and medium-sized enterprises of China was quite successful for both parties. There was signed a number of strategic agreements, which are important for the development of both public and private sectors. Shukeyev noted that the project of constructing HPP on the Ili River is worth $ 151.6 million. The new HPP will increase the capacity of the Kapchagai HPP from the current 250 MW to 360 MW and balance peak loads of the southern zone of Kazakhstan. U.Shukeev also touched upon the following joint projects: the construction of the first section of the main gas pipeline "Kazakhstan-China", Moinak HPP in Almaty region, and a bitumen plant in Kazakhstan. Following the meeting the companies under the group of "Samruk-Kazyna" inked a number of agreements in the fields of energy, transport, oil and gas.
